GENERAL INFORMATION
GAW180HE/HEA FAMILARIZATION
Your welder-generator has been thoroughly inspected and
accepted prior to shipment from the factory. However, be
sure to check for damaged parts or components, or loose
nuts and bolts, which could have become dislodged in
transit.
This welder-generator has been designed as a portable
lightweight power source for 60 Hz (single-phase) vibrators,
lighting facilities, power tools, submersible pumps and other
industrial and construction machinery.
The welder-generator is powered by a Honda GX340
air-cooled gasoline engine. The alternator, a brushless
revolving-field type, is permanently aligned to the engine
through rigid coupling.
The welder-generator is mounted on rubber vibration
isolators that have a steel base backplate which is attached
to the protective steel pipe carrying frame. The protective
carrying frame is made of steel tubing and fully wraps
around the generator to protect against damage.
These portable generators are supplied with a electrical
control panel. The control panel includes items as listed
below.
CONTROL PANEL
GFCI, Duplex Receptacle, NEMA 5-20R (120V, 20 Amp)
Twist-Lock Receptacle, NEMA L5-30R (125V, 20 Amp)
Main Circuit Breaker, 2-pole, 25 Amp
ldle Control Switch
Operation Switch
Start Switch
Hourmeter
AC Voltmeter
Current Regulator
ARC Force Regulator
DC Welding Output Terminal Lugs
Canister
Ground Terminal
This unit is equipped with protection shutdown devices to
protect the welder-generator in the event of an equipment
malfunction. Reference Table 4 for a basic understanding
of the protection devices and their effect on the welder-
generator when activated.
If a malfunction has been detected by a protection device,
simply shutdown the welder-generator and correct the
problem before restarting the unit.
